Microsoft Office Access是由微軟發布的關系數據庫管理系統。它結合了 MicrosoftJet Database Engine 和 圖形用戶界面兩項特點,是 Microsoft Office 的系統程序之一。Microsoft Office Access是微軟把數據庫引擎的圖形用戶界面和軟件開發工具結合在一起的一個數據庫管理系統。它是微軟OFFICE的一個成員, 在包括專業版和更高版本的office版本里面被單獨出售。2018年9月25日,最新的微軟Office Access 2019在微軟Office 2019里發布。 如何用jetsql的ddl語句建立表和關系? 微軟的Access中包含DataDefinitionLanguage(DDL)來建立刪除表以及關系,當然了,這也可以用DAO來解決。 以下就是示例: 用DDL的CreateTable建立一個表Table1,主鍵是自動編號字段,另一個字段是長度是10的文本字段。 CREATETABLETable1(IdCOUNTERCONSTRAINTPrimaryKeyPRIMARYKEY,MyTextTEXT(10)) 再建一個包含兩個字段的表Table2,字段id為長整型,字段MyText為文本 CREATETABLETable2(IdLONG,MyTextTEXT) 用以下語句建立Table1和Table2的一對多關系: ALTERTABLETable2ADDCONSTRAINTRelation1FOREIGNKEY([Id])REFERENCESTable1([Id]) 刪除關系用以下語句: ALTERTABLETable2DROPCONSTRAINTRelation1 刪除Table1用以下語句: DROPTABLETable1 設定某字段為主鍵 ALTERTABLE表1ALTERCOLUMN[id]COUNTERCONSTRAINTMyPrimaryKeyPRIMARYKEY 增加一個字段MySalary altertableAAAaddCOLUMNMySalaryCURRENCY 刪除一個字段MySalary altertableAAAdropCOLUMNMySalary Microsoft Access在很多地方得到廣泛使用,例如小型企業,大公司的部門。 |
溫馨提示:喜歡本站的話,請收藏一下本站!